38 os <<
"------------- Algorithm Properties -------------" << endl;
39 for (PropertyMap::const_iterator it =
_properties.begin();
42 os << it->first <<
"\t" << p->
toString() << endl;
44 os <<
"------------------------------------------------" << endl;
48 const std::string& propString) {
virtual std::string toString() const =0
SparseOptimizer * _optimizer
the optimizer the solver is working on
void printProperties(std::ostream &os) const
bool updatePropertiesFromString(const std::string &propString)
const SparseOptimizer * optimizer() const
return the optimizer operating on
virtual ~OptimizationAlgorithm()
void setOptimizer(SparseOptimizer *optimizer)
bool updateMapFromString(const std::string &values)